Produktinformationen zu „Media, Culture and Society in Putin's Russia / Studies in Central and Eastern Europe (PDF)“
An international collection of papers focused on media, culture and society in postcommunist Russia. Contributors deploy a wealth of primary data in examining the kinds of issues that are central to our understanding of the kind of system that has been established in the world's largest country after a period of far-reaching change.
